How it works

From changing network data to reliability monitoring and alerts.

Optaimaze collects route snapshots, scores candidates and nodes, tracks changes over time, and sends signals when reliability moves enough to matter.

01

Capture live signals

Optaimaze collects Lightning routing data and captures liquidity, connectivity, and ranking movement.

02

Score route candidates

The engine weighs current signals and returns a ranked recommendation, alternates, and confidence context.

03

Build historical memory

Recurring snapshots store winners, alternates, and score movement so reliability can be evaluated over time.

04

Distribute alerts

Email and Nostr posting turn reliability changes into signals teams can follow without staring at a dashboard.
